As we face ever-growing societal and environmental challenges, we are increasingly looking to social impact leaders to learn from their methods for creating positive change. In this panel focused on disrupting for the greater good of society, we will hear from exemplary impact leaders who are mobilizing change. The discussion will examine impactful innovations, technologies, and businesses that are positively disrupting the status quo to catalyze change. Panelists:
Laura Gomez ’05, Founder and CEO, Atipica | |
Melanie Tumlin ’09, Program Director, STE(A)MTruck | |
Edith Guerro ’06, (Former) Manager Qualcomm Government Affairs | |
Moderator Nancy Wahlig, Campus Advocate and Founding Director Sexual Assault and Violence Prevention Resource Center Read more about her here. |
